Why You Should Think Thrice Before Taking a Dedicated Server

 




We are all prone to wanting more in almost everything life offers. This is also common to buying website hosting - we want more. More hosting space, more processing power, more RAM and more bandwidth as well. We want a bigger, meaner machine which has all the bells and whistles that your money can buy. But we rarely stop to think, whether we really need it and whether that is really the solution to everything. This article tries to reason why you should rethink your purchase of a Dedicated Server for your website or web application.

Misled by Developers

The most common cause of goofing up a dedicated server decision is due to being misled by your software developers or designers. Many a time, they have no clue how much of the resources they will really need and want to save themselves the trouble of migrating your data at a later stage, hence they coax you into believing that you need a monster configuration server which will magically solve all your problems. The less experienced the developer is, the less empirical or statistical evidence he will show you, for justifying the purchase. 3 years back, we received an email from a friend, asking us for a very high configuration machine. When we realized he was being guided by his developer, we suggested that they do a trial run on a small 5 GB shared hosting account. Till date, they have not needed more than that and are very happy we saved them the huge expenditure.

Warped Estimates

Before we suggest a Dedicated Server, we request the client to send us an estimate of his requirements and how he has come to that conclusion. Most of the time, the client has made wrong calculations and drastically changed the entire estimation by using predicted figures, which may not actually work in a production environment. This may mean that he has either under-estimated the requirement and will need to upgrade the server in the short term or he has overestimated the requirements and goes for an overkill solution. There are numerous benchmarking tools, which can help predict the exact amount of resources that the website or application requires and also helps test the limit of those resources.

Over-ambition

In the past few years we have often heard from atleast 10 different clients, that their future plan is to make an "online portal like Facebook". While that may seem like a very progressive thought, it is often accompanied by a lack of planning and exaggeration. Ofcourse everyone wants to be the best, but they want to do it overnight, without looking into the path travelled by the industry giants. This over ambition eclipses their decision of doing some realtime tests and then jumping into the project in full swing. We often see that those who take a dedicated server, drop the idea by the 5th or 6th month, when they realize that their requirement was miniscule or their goal is not achievable at the time.

Laziness to troubleshoot

Another common reason why people want to go in for a Dedicated Server is because they don't want to get down to the root of the issue of high resource usage, but instead would like to work around the issue by pumping in more hardware resources. A blaring example would be that of a small time ecommerce portal, which was so badly coded that the SQL queries kept getting throttled due to being slow, clumsily written and buggy. Rather than modifying the query to its optimum best, the webmaster chose to add more CPU resources by upgrading the server. This solved the problem for a few weeks, till the query started taking more time. Thereafter he went in for a better configuration server. This time, in a few weeks the same problem cropped up and he realised that the problem lay in his SQL coding and not in the server. He has now happily switched to shared hosting and has got the SQL beautifully optimized. His laziness definitely cost him time and money, but it also made him wiser for the long-term.

The 7 Principles For Free Website Traffic

 


Every online business owner wants to get more website traffic free. Traffic is the lifeblood of all online businesses and if you have no traffic, it means you have no customers and that means you have no business. Without a doubt, it is vital that you have a consistent flow of website traffic if your online business is to succeed. Let's take a look at 7 basic fundamentals about free website traffic and search engine rankings.

1. Produce Quality Content.

If your website does not provide any value, the search engines will ignore it. The search engines will deliver free traffic to your website if it provides more valuable content, products or services than your competitors' websites.

2. Write A Blog.

An interesting blog that contains useful information will maintain and improve website traffic due to the fact that readers will keep returning to the blog to read the latest updates. If the blog is good, your readers will also recommend it to others within your target audience.

3. Know Your Keywords.

Know what keywords your audience use on search engines and place the primary and secondary keywords within the first and last 25 words in your page content. You should aim for about 500 words per page with between 4 and 8 keywords on it. The number of keywords on the page is called keyword density. Remember that you have to write so that it can be read by people, not just by search engines.

4. Use Social Media.

Websites such as Facebook, Twitter, LinkedIn and Google+ can open your business to a whole new audience. If you produce high quality content that is related to your business, service, or product and people share it on social media, you can potentially get free website traffic from thousands of people.

5. Article Marketing.

Article marketing is still an effective strategy to get free website traffic, but you can't just bash out few hundred words with a link to your website and expect it to bring in a flood of traffic. Effective article marketing is about creating content that demonstrates your expertise and contains valuable and relevant information that makes the reader want to visit your website to discover more.

6. Video Marketing.

Another very powerful and effective way to increase free website traffic is video marketing. YouTube is the second largest search engine and with the easy to use technology available on tablet computers and mobile phones you can make a video and get it online easily and quickly.

7. Post New Content Regularly.

Websites that regularly publish new information typically get more website traffic free than those which don't. Ensure that you update your website with new blog posts, content articles, opinions, and audience interactions. This online activity will improve your website rankings and create more awareness of your products and services.

Getting The Most Out Of Your Product Label

 




When it comes to product labeling there are so many aspects that one little label needs to cover. This is why it is so important that products choose a label that allows the company the most bang for its buck. Options in labeling are plentiful. Some options offer up more product space to display important product information than others. Not every type of product label is suitable for your industry or product. It is important to look at the industry options, consider your product and the advantages and disadvantages of each product labeling option.

Your product label is used to display directions on proper use, storage and handling of the product. Along with this important information the label is used to promote the brand image which helps create permanent product identification. Different industries are forced to use different labeling options because of the volatility of their products. For instance, when automobile manufacturers are looking to label products that must be careful to select a product label that is both heat and oil resistant. Frozen foods must use labeling that is waterproof where as beverage companies are prone to use labeling that offers a sealed cap. The label you choose will need to be suitable to your product to withstand the conditions the product will go through in all stages of the marketing process.
